With the media whipped into an impeachment frenzy, Rep. Lee Zeldin, R-N.Y., went off on Democrats Tuesday for their obsession with impeaching President Trump.

“I’m pissed as I stand here!” he told reporters Tuesday outside the House Intelligence Committee.

The Republican said that many Americans are “disgusted” with the partisan effort to unseat a duly-elected president that has set aside the nation’s business on important matters.

“It’s all to appease an enraged liberal activist base insisting on resisting, impeaching, opposing, and obstructing everything and anything,” Zeldin said, surrounded by other Republican lawmakers.

He said that a few select Democrats are holding the country hostage, as they “instill fear on the part of their colleagues in their own conference.”

“If we sound like we’re pissed as we stand here, it’s because we are,” Zeldin insisted.

“The American people are getting screwed by an enraged liberal activist base that’s demanding impeachment,” he added. “They don’t even care what the crime was, they don’t care what the facts are. They don’t care what the evidence is.”

 

House Republicans called the press conference and are pushing back hard as House Democrats, led by Rep. Adam Schiff, D-Calif., the chairman of the House Intelligence Committee, try to rewrite the rules in their pursuit of Trump.

Which Schiff looking to take “extraordinary steps” to keep Republican lawmakers from learning the identity of the whistleblower who expressed concerns over the president’s call with Ukraine, Zeldin ripped the chairman for conducting a “clown show,” calling it a “political charade.”

Citing the recent testimony of Kurt Volker, the former U.S. Special Representative to Ukraine, Zeldin said there was no quid pro quo involved and pointed out that the aid in question was being released.

“This whole thing is a fairy tale!” he said, before admonishing reporters. “Adam Schiff is misleading you and you’re playing along with it. And the American public is getting deceived.”

 

Interestingly, Sen. Lindsey Graham, R-S.C., chair of the Senate Judiciary Committee, suggested in a tweet late Tuesday morning that now is the time to go all in.

“Unlike the House of Representatives, I’m tired of only hearing one side of the story. It’s now time to give voice to everything Ukraine. Let the chips fall where they may!” he tweeted.
